Transaction 4340a344c27ecdb43586cc89f0ac7c978f748f3427d130e24eb9a82b1afb9ad7

1 Input
2 Outputs
  • 4340a344c27ecdb43586cc89f0ac7c978f748f3427d130e24eb9a82b1afb9ad7:0
  • value  83848658
    address  1CwHhCVNJoNW4saxQhoUPpY8z7toPpzNAt
  • 4340a344c27ecdb43586cc89f0ac7c978f748f3427d130e24eb9a82b1afb9ad7:1
  • value  12650222
    address  3DYH4VqKaDRZU7DEqYsrzZmHL7q8Bge3vj